No official jailbreak for 4.1 has been released yet. That redsn0w guide is using the redsn0w meant for 4.0 and while it does work there are some major bugs (cydia doesn't work and phone icon goes missing). The pwnage tool guide is a modified pwnage tool which will probably work also for old bootrom 3GS but is bound to be buggy too. It is best to wait for the official releases of updates to these tools before using them.

Fuzzyband only works on a VERY small percentage of iPhone 3G with bootloader 5.8. You can download and try to see if you have one of these first run iPhone 3G but the chances are slim that you do.
Please stop telling people that tiny umbrella will preserve their baseband. Tiny umbrella can only preserve the baseband on iPhone 4, not on iPhone 3G or 3GS.Last edited by Simon; 09-13-2010 at 05:09 PM. Reason: Automerged Doublepost

Yes you can restore back to 4.1 after. I suggest put it in dfu mode, downgrade to 3.1.2/3.1.3, you will get an error at the end of the process, just use tiny umbrella or recboot to boot it out of recovery after you get the error. Then jailbreak with redsn0w 0.9.2 or blackra1n.
Open cydia, install fuzzyband and see if your baseband can be downgraded or not. After you can always just restore it back to 4.1 and sell it to someone on AT&T if you want.
